The Importance of Regular Check-ups

Here are some of the reasons why regular check-ups are so important:

1. Early detection of diseases

During a check-up, your doctor will perform a physical exam and order any necessary tests to screen for various diseases, including cancer, heart disease, and diabetes. Early detection of these diseases can greatly increase your chances of successful treatment and long-term survival.

2. Prevention of diseases

Your doctor will also discuss your medical history and lifestyle habits, such as smoking and alcohol use. Based on this information, they can provide advice on reducing your risk of developing specific diseases, such as hypertension and obesity.

3. Managing chronic conditions

If you have a chronic condition, such as asthma or arthritis, regular check-ups are essential for maintaining your health and preventing complications. Your doctor can monitor your condition and adjust your treatment plan as needed.

4. Mental health evaluation

Regular check-ups also include a mental health evaluation, which is important for identifying and addressing issues such as depression and anxiety. Your doctor may refer you to a mental health specialist if necessary.
